> > The kirkwood specification has a NAND Flash Registers section which
> > speaks about registers and they seem to match (to some extent) the
> > MVEBU's Device Bus.
>
> Yes, the NAND IP is dual ported like crypto and has a register block
> on the internal-regs block that controls the interface timing. The
> driver should bind to this block and it should write to it.
>
> However, it is not like devbus. devbus is a generic bus that can
> connect to a wide range of devices we already have in the kernel, and
> the bus timing configuration cannot be auto-detected. This is why you
> need the 'mvebu-devbus' node. That node sets up the bus and then
> allows a Linux generic child driver to bind to it.
>
> NAND is not a generic bus, the NAND driver is the final consumer.
>
> Further, the NAND driver itself should determine the bus timing in a
> NAND specific way by following the ONFI defined auto detection
> method, probably with some help from the MTD layer. That is to say,
> determining the timing parmeters is intimately entangled with NAND
> itself and should not be separated.
>
> So, there is no need for a mvebu-devbus node with NAND, and the
> orion-nand driver should be improved. As things are now the driver
> relies on the firmware to set the correct interface timing and doesn't
> touch anything.
